Recognizing the signs of nursing home abuse can be challenging, but it’s crucial for ensuring the safety and well-being of our elderly loved ones. You might need to consider the possibility of nursing home abuse if you notice unexplained injuries, sudden changes in behavior, or signs of neglect such as poor hygiene or malnutrition. Other red flags include frequent infections, bedsores, or unexplained financial transactions. It’s important to trust your instincts; if something feels off about your loved one’s care, it’s worth investigating further.
